I'm on my feet all day — does that count as exercise for my brain?
Short answer: Probably not in the way you'd hope, and that's a genuinely useful thing to know rather than a reason to feel bad about your job. In the largest analysis of the question so far — 74 studies, more than 4.2 million people — leisure-time physical activity was associated with about 24% lower dementia risk, while physical activity at work was associated with about 20% higher risk. Researchers call this the "physical activity paradox," and it shows up in heart-disease research too. The key point, which the headlines tend to lose: the movement itself isn't the problem. Physically demanding jobs come bundled with other things — fewer years of education on average, more air pollution, more noise, heat, shift work and stress — and those are what the evidence most plausibly reflects. The practical takeaway is narrow and actionable: being busy at work doesn't seem to substitute for activity you choose to do.

The finding
Researchers pooled 74 cohort and case-control studies covering 4,227,297 people — median age 67, about 53% women — followed for a median of 10 years. It was published in The Lancet Public Health in

Overall, higher physical activity was associated with lower risk of all-cause dementia, Alzheimer's disease and vascular dementia — the familiar result, and it held up.
But when the researchers split activity by where it happened, the picture came apart:
| Where the activity happened | Association with dementia risk | Studies |
|---|---|---|
| Leisure time (things you choose to do) | RR 0.76 (95% CI 0.65–0.88) — about 24% lower | 20 |
| Housework | RR 0.85 (0.74–0.98) — about 15% lower | 1 |
| Commuting (walking/cycling to work) | RR 1.10 (1.03–1.18) — about 10% higher | 2 |
| At work (occupational activity) | RR 1.20 (1.01–1.42) — about 20% higher | 5 |
Overall, across every domain combined, high physical activity was associated with 20% lower all-cause dementia risk (RR 0.80, 0.75–0.86), 21% lower Alzheimer's risk and 29% lower vascular dementia risk.
The authors' own conclusion is that the association between physical activity and dementia "might be domain-specific" — that is, it depends not just on how much you move but on the context you move in.
Three things to hold on to before reading anything else into that.
First — and the authors say this themselves — the certainty of the evidence "ranged from very low to low across domains." That is their own rating, not our caveat. Everything below should be read as a direction worth knowing, not a settled fact.
Second, the occupational number is a signal, not a settled figure. It rests on five studies, and its confidence interval runs from 1.01 to 1.42 — the lower end sits a hair above "no difference at all." The studies also disagreed with each other a great deal.
Third, this is observational evidence pooled from many different studies. It shows a pattern across populations. It does not show that anyone's job caused anything.
Why physical work doesn't seem to protect the brain the way a walk does
This is the part that matters, and it's where most coverage of this study went thin.
The researchers and the commentators writing alongside them are clear that they are not describing movement that turns harmful when you're paid for it. As one commentary put it: "Physical activity itself does not become harmful simply because it occurs at work." Four explanations do most of the work.
1. Education, and cognitive reserve. People in physically demanding jobs have, on average, had fewer educational opportunities. Education is itself one of the 14 modifiable dementia risk factors — it's linked to what researchers call cognitive reserve, the brain's capacity to absorb damage before it shows up as symptoms. This is probably the single biggest confounder in the comparison, and it's about opportunity, not ability.
2. Air pollution. Manual, outdoor and roadside work carries higher exposure to particulate air pollution — which the 2024 Lancet Commission lists as a dementia risk factor in its own right. The same applies to commuting through traffic.
3. Everything else that comes with the job. Noise, heat, chemical exposures, shift work, and the specific kind of stress that comes from work you don't control the pace of. Two people can log identical activity and have very different days.
4. Physical work is rarely the kind of activity that helps. Leisure exercise tends to be intensity-varied, recovery-followed and, crucially, chosen. Occupational activity is often static loading, repetitive, sustained for hours without recovery, and non-negotiable. Physiologically those aren't the same stimulus even when the step counter says they are.
There's a structural point underneath all of this that the authors make and we'll repeat, because it isn't an individual failing: leisure time is a resource, and it isn't distributed evenly. Recreational activity accounts for roughly 4% of active time in low-income countries, against about 28% in wealthier ones. The people whose jobs are hardest on the body typically have the least time and the fewest safe, affordable places to do the kind of activity that appears to help. The authors' own recommendation is aimed at that: equitable access to safe exercise spaces, adequate leisure time, and mitigation of hazards at work.
What about housework and cycling to work?
The same analysis looked at two other domains, and the honest answer is that the evidence thins out fast.
- Housework was associated with about 15% lower risk (RR 0.85) — but that came from a single study.
- Active commuting was associated with about 10% higher risk (RR 1.10) — from two studies, and most likely reflecting traffic-related air pollution rather than the cycling or walking itself.
We're flagging the study counts deliberately. A finding from one study sitting in the same table as a pooled estimate from 74 studies is not the same class of evidence, and treating them alike is how bad health advice gets made. Neither is a reason to change what you do.
What this actually means for you
If your job is physical, the useful reading is not "my work is bad for my brain." It's this: the activity associated with lower dementia risk is the activity you choose, and your job may not be banking it for you the way you assumed.
That's frustrating if you're tired at the end of a shift — and it's worth being honest that this asks more of people who already have less time. But the amount involved is smaller than most people think, and the evidence points somewhere encouraging.
In a separate August-2026 study following about 107,000 US adults for more than 30 years, the activity that showed the largest association with lower dementia risk was walking — it outperformed vigorous aerobic exercise on that particular outcome. Not running. Not the gym. Walking, done regularly, in your own time.
So the practical version:
- A short walk that is yours counts differently from an hour on your feet that isn't. Even a deliberate walk at lunch or one stop early off the bus is in the category the evidence is actually about.
- Don't let "I'm active at work" close the question. It's the most common reason people skip discretionary activity, and it appears to be the wrong reason.
- Look at the exposures, not just the movement. Hearing protection on a noisy site is a dementia-relevant measure in its own right — hearing loss is one of the largest modifiable risk factors, and occupational noise is one of the most preventable causes of it.
- The other levers don't care what you do for a living. Blood pressure, blood sugar, cholesterol, sleep, smoking and social connection are all on the Lancet Commission's list of 14 factors, which together account for around 45% of dementia cases worldwide.

The evidence suggests not in the same way. In a 2026 analysis of 74 studies and more than 4.2 million people, leisure-time activity was associated with about 24% lower dementia risk while occupational activity was associated with about 20% higher risk — though the researchers rated the certainty of that evidence as very low to low. Researchers attribute the difference mainly to the things that travel with physically demanding jobs — fewer educational opportunities, more air pollution, noise, heat and shift work — rather than to the movement itself.
I'm on my feet all day. Is that enough?
It doesn't appear to substitute for activity you choose. That's the practical point: being busy at work is the most common reason people skip discretionary exercise, and it looks like the wrong reason. A regular walk that's yours seems to belong in a different category from hours on your feet that aren't.
Is my job giving me dementia?
No — and the researchers don't claim that. This is observational evidence showing a pattern across populations, not a cause in any individual. The occupational finding rests on five studies, sits close to the edge of statistical significance (confidence interval 1.01–1.42), and the authors rated the overall certainty of evidence as very low to low. The explanation the authors favour is confounding: physically demanding jobs correlate with other risk factors, including less formal education and greater pollution and noise exposure.
Why would exercise help in one setting and not another?
Several reasons stack up. Leisure activity is varied in intensity, followed by recovery and freely chosen; occupational activity is often repetitive, sustained for hours without recovery, and not under your control. On top of that, the two groups differ in education, workplace exposures and shift patterns — differences that independently affect dementia risk.
Does housework count?
The same analysis found housework associated with about 15% lower risk, but that came from one study, so it's weak evidence. Worth knowing, not worth relying on.
Does cycling or walking to work count?
Active commuting was associated with about 10% higher risk in that analysis — but from only two studies, and likely reflecting traffic-related air pollution rather than the commute itself. It isn't a reason to stop cycling; it's a reason not to treat two studies as settled.
So what type of activity is best for the brain?
In a separate 2026 study of about 107,000 US adults followed for over 30 years, walking showed a larger association with lower dementia risk than vigorous aerobic exercise. The broader message across both studies is consistent: regular, chosen, sustainable activity — not intensity for its own sake.
- Feter et al., The Lancet Public Health, 2026 — domain-specific physical activity levels and risk of dementia: a systematic review and meta-analysis (74 studies, 4,227,297 participants; PROSPERO CRD420251010899)
- Li et al., The Lancet Public Health 2026;11(8):e530–e542 (PMID 42425117) — association of long-term physical activity levels with dementia risk and cognitive function in US adults (Nurses' Health Study and Health Professionals Follow-Up Study)
- Hogervorst, The Conversation, August 2026 — the physical activity paradox: not all forms of exercise lower your dementia risk
- Livingston et al., The Lancet — Dementia prevention, intervention, and care: 2024 report of the Lancet standing Commission
